I took an annual multi-trip policy through Australia Post. Doesn't include any COVID cover. However, the cost was quite reasonable; in fact, their annual multi-trip policy was cheaper than a single-trip policy for a trip of around ten days. Cost me $114 for a couple with a maximum trip length of 15 days (there are options for longer trips).

For rental car excess I also have my NAB signature card which covers excess up to $5,000 provided the car is paid for on the card. The Aust Post policy also covers rental vehicle excess but only up to $3,000 (although you can increase this but doing so significantly increases the cost).

Note that many rental vehicle excess insurance policies do NOT cover tyres, windscreen, etc. which on some modern cars could be substantial.
